Hdf5 numpy
WebOct 22, 2024 · Create a hdf5 file. Now, let's try to store those matrices in a hdf5 file. First step, lets import the h5py module (note: hdf5 is installed by default in anaconda) >>> import h5py. ... import pandas as pd import numpy as np data = np.arange(1,13) data = data.reshape(3,4) columns = ... WebThere are various tools that allow users to interact with HDF5 data, but we will be focusing on h5py – a Python interface to the HDF5 library. h5py provides a simple interface to exploring and manipulating HDF5 data as if they were Python dictionaries or NumPy arrays. For example, you can extract specific variables through slicing, manipulate ...
Hdf5 numpy
Did you know?
WebApr 21, 2024 · dtype (NumPy dtype) – Data type for the attribute. Overrides data.dtype if both are given. Potential problems of HDF5. One thing to be concerned about is that when your hdf5 file is supper large, loading all of … WebMar 30, 2024 · numpyのデータ型とHDFのデータ型について以下の記事を参考に備忘録として記載します。 Numpyでのdatatypeについて NumPyのデータ型dtype一覧とastypeによる変換(キャスト) に詳しい解説が書かれていますので、その中から今回用いる部分について引用します。
WebFeb 26, 2024 · mmap (), via the numpy.memmap () API, which lets you treat a file on disk transparently as if it were all in memory. Zarr and HDF5, a pair of similar storage formats that let you load and store compressed … http://www.duoduokou.com/python/40867287476846868709.html
WebThe h5py package is a Pythonic interface to the HDF5 binary data format. It lets you store huge amounts of numerical data, and easily manipulate that data from NumPy. For example, you can slice into multi-terabyte datasets stored on disk, as if they were real NumPy arrays. Thousands of datasets can be stored in a single file, categorized and ... WebHDF5 consists of a file format for storing HDF5 data, a data model for logically organizing and accessing HDF5 data from an application, and the software (libraries, language …
WebPython h5py:如何在HDF5组和数据集上使用keys()循环,python,numpy,hdf5,h5py,Python,Numpy,Hdf5,H5py,打印(列表(file.keys()) 当 …
WebSep 18, 2024 · h5py というパッケージを使って自作のPythonスクリプトでHDF5ファイルを読み込む実践的な方法を紹介します。. 具体的には「自分で作ったわけではない(つまり階層構造を把握できていない)HDFファイルから欲しい情報を探して抽出してまとめたい … merrill womach divorceWebIn contrast, h5py is an attempt to map the HDF5 feature set to NumPy as closely as possible. For example, the high-level type system uses NumPy dtype objects exclusively, and method and attribute naming follows Python and NumPy conventions for dictionary and array access (i.e. “.dtype” and “.shape” attributes for datasets, group[name ... merrill womach songsWebJun 4, 2024 · When reading the .npz file it takes 195 μs, but in order to access the NumPy array inside it we have to use a['data'], which takes 32.8 s.. np.savez_compressed() is × 1.1 times faster than to_csv() np.load() is × 1.37 times faster than pd.read_csv().npy file is × 0.44 the size of .csv file When we read it, it will be a NumPy array and if we want to use … merrill womach deathWebFeb 23, 2016 · Imports: import numpy as np import h5py import os. Saving the data: def __save_dict_to_hdf5__ (cls, dic, filename): """ Save a dictionary whose contents are only strings, np.float64, np.int64, np.ndarray, and other dictionaries following this structure to an HDF5 file. These are the sorts of dictionaries that are meant to be produced by the ... how sell coin collectionWebHDF5 for Python. The h5py package is a Pythonic interface to the HDF5 binary data format. HDF5 lets you store huge amounts of numerical data, and easily manipulate that data … how sell food from homeWebFeb 11, 2024 · I am trying to create a simple test HDF5 file with a dataset that has a compound datatype. I want 1 int,1 float and 1 array of floats. ... When working with h5py in general, it helps to use NumPy objects or Python objects for which conversion to NumPy objects is unambiguous. I also think storing data row-wise in this case is more efficient. merrill womack singerhttp://www.duoduokou.com/python/40867287476846868709.html merrill womach story